Research Scientist Intern, FAIR - Multi-Agent Multimodal Foundations (PhD)

Menlo Park, CA +2 locations

Found: November 16, 2025

This internship is based in Menlo Park, CA, with additional locations in Seattle, WA, and New York, NY.

Compensation:

$7,650/month to $12,134/month + benefits

Responsibilities:

  • Conduct research to develop agents for multi-agent, multimodal scenarios using various modalities.
  • Collaborate with mentors and review literature to address real-world research problems.
  • Implement prototypes and perform experiments to validate solutions.
  • Draft research reports and present findings to audiences.
  • Contribute research applicable to Meta's product development.

Minimum Qualifications:

  • Pursuing or holding a PhD in relevant fields such as Natural Language Processing or Machine Learning.
  • Research experience in AI domains.
  • Proficiency in Python, C++, or similar programming languages.
  • Work authorization in the country of employment.

Preferred Qualifications:

  • Experience in advancing AI techniques and contributions to open-source projects.
  • Track record of significant results in leading workshops or conferences.
  • Experience analyzing complex data from diverse sources.
  • Ability to work cross-functionally in a team environment.
